Regular Season Round 10: Espoo Team - Catz 78-58
Date: November 27, 2010
The most shocking disappointment of round 10 in D1 was road defeat of their biggest opponent Catz by fourth ranked Espoo Team who outscored them by 20 points 58-78. It ended the series of three consecutive victories of Catz. Guard Venlakaisa Holtta (178-84) scored 18 points and 9 rebounds to led the charge for the winners and international power forward Niina Laaksonen (185-85) helped with 14 points and 9 rebounds. At the losing side international guard Vilma Kesanen (173-88) responded with 20 points and Russian center Elizaveta Kityzina (195-80) with 11 points and 8 rebounds. Despite the victory Espoo Team (6-4) stay at fourth position. Defending champion Catz (7-3) on the other side took second place as they recorded their third loss. Espoo Team are looking forward to the next round to face higher ranked FoA in Forssa. Catz will play at home against Kerava hoping to win this game.
Top scorers:
Catz Lappeenranta: V.Kesanen 20+4reb, R.Piipari 13+1reb+3ast, E.Kityzina 11+8reb, H.Vapamaa 6, K.Tuure 4+7reb+1ast, K.Jallai 4+8reb
Espoo Team: V.Holtta 18+9reb+1ast, N.Laaksonen 14+9reb+1ast, E.Iiskola 13+9reb+2ast, A.Holopainen 10+3reb, M.Dettmann 9+1reb+2ast, L.Wilson 7+2reb+2ast
